I've been around various Usenet groups since 1991. Most of the groups
I've frequented over the years have forbidden these types of posts,
usually because there's a related "marketplace" group for this sort of
thing (rec.music.marketplace, for instance). Personally, I've never
trusted this kind of purchase from a random stranger, so it wasn't
until the introduction of eBay that I started participating in those
types of sales.
